#8704BA Hex Color Code

#8704BA

The Hexadecimal Color #8704BA is a contrast shade of Dark Violet. #8704BA RGB value is rgb(135, 4, 186). RGB Color Model of #8704BA consists of 52% red, 1% green and 72% blue. HSL color Mode of #8704BA has 283°(degrees) Hue, 96% Saturation and 37% Lightness. #8704BA color has an wavelength of 441.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#8704BA is #9933C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#8704BA is #80B. The Closest Color to #8704BA is #9400D3. Official Name of #8704BA Hex Code is Violet Eggplant.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#8704BA is 27 Cyan 98 Magenta 0 Yellow 27 Black and #8704BA CMY is 27, 98,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#8704BA is hsl(283,96,37,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(283, 98, 73).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#8704BA is 18.9, 8.78, 47.14.
Hex8 Value of #8704BA is #8704BAFF. Decimal Value of #8704BA is 8848570 and Octal Value of #8704BA is 41602272. Binary Value of #8704BA is 10000111, 100, 10111010 and Android of #8704BA is 4287038650 / 0xff8704ba.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#8704BA is 0.253, 0.117, 0.117 and YIQ Color Space of #8704BA is 63.917, 19.5863, 84.3449.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#8704BA is 9.97, 1.89, 46.53.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#8704BA is 35.56, 69.61, -62.41.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#8704BA is 35.56, 28.22, -91.41.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#8704BA is 35.56, 93.49, 318.12. Hunter Lab variable of #8704BA is 29.63, 62.0, -73.58.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#8704BA

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
